i had my system on my 98 VTI-R done at Exhaust Technology........let me tell you their service is superb!
Ive been back at least 6 times getting my system "tuned" - and we even changed the mufflers and resonators a few times - they did it for FREE! Mark (the owner) takes pride in what he does, and you can take my word for it that he will go out of his way to make sure you are happy! No matter how long it takes....
I started of with a JunBL muffler and custom pipes........Simota Pod filter and JunBL resonators.....result was a pretty throaty sound (very very deep) - and one I couldve listened to all day when i was a lad......but now I have a slightly more "mature" level of noise requirements, I wanted something deep but softer....so we went back to work!
We slammed on a XFORCE S12 Twin Loop muffler.....it gave a nice sound......but i just couldnt live with the fact that to get a nice soft note I had to have the silencer in the muffler (its sortof like having a plug up your a**!)
So - back to the drawingboard with the S10 muffler - also from XFORCE. Also changed the resonators to a different brand - and result was Perfect!!!!
So i would wholeheartedly recommend Exhaust Technology mate.....just make sure you tell the guys that Zac recommended you and you will be looked after!!! :D
Make sure that wherever you go - you describe exactly what you want!
